Lufthansa celebrates 50 years of connecting Jeddah and Frankfurt

Further strengthening its position as a leading European airline in the Middle East region, Lufthansa has reached a new milestone in its history with the company celebrating the 50th-anniversary of connecting Jeddah and Frankfurt. 

Since 1969, Lufthansa has transported passengers between the Kingdom’s port city and the airline’s largest hub in Germany. Recently, at the end of 2018, the airline also increased its seat capacity between Frankfurt and Jeddah by 33%, currently operating six weekly connections. Ahead of its 50th-anniversary milestone, the airline also adjusted its schedule from Frankfurt to Jeddah in order to offer even more connections through its main hub to Jeddah. As a result of the improved schedule, five additional destinations from the United States of America are now conveniently connected to Jeddah (Denver, Los Angeles, Orlando, San Diego, San Francisco). The route is operated by a wide-body Airbus A330-300 seating 255 passengers, offering customers increased capacity in Business, Premium Economy and Economy classes.

Thanks to its close proximity to the holy city of Mecca, Jeddah continues to be the preferred arrival point for the majority of pilgrims traveling on Lufthansa from all over the world. Offering easy access to several business hubs and touristic attractions, King Abdulaziz International Airport also attracts a significant number of corporate and leisure travelers from the airline’s world-wide network.

Mark Pey, General Manager Sales Saudi Arabia and Bahrain, Lufthansa Group, said: “The steady growth we have been witnessing in Jeddah’s inbound and outbound travel over the last decades, with an increasing number of passengers connecting to their final destination at our hubs, shows the importance of this port city, which is one of the key destinations of pilgrims as well as corporate-and educational travel. With a double-digit capacity increase for the Jeddah route, we will grow even faster now, which is also driven by a large population of passionate travelers who love exploring new experiences.”

In North America, Toronto, Vancouver and Boston are the leading origin destinations for Jeddah-bound passengers on Lufthansa, while Frankfurt, Dublin and Berlin account for the largest number of the airline’s travelers from Europe. In 2018, the airline’s top five destinations out of Jeddah have been Frankfurt, Munich, Paris, Berlin and Toronto. In addition to direct flights from Jeddah, Lufthansa operates daily nonstop flights to Frankfurt from Riyadh and from Dammam, amounting to 20 weekly flights from Saudi Arabia to the business and financial center of Germany.

With its ambitious roadmap to the future, Lufthansa will further increase its investment in technology and innovation. The company has plans to develop new websites and mobile apps to promote digitization and already offers Wi-Fi connectivity to improve the travel experience on all of its flights. Similarly, the airline will introduce a new cabin experience with its Boeing 777 -9 fleet set to be delivered in 2020. In addition, as part of its endeavors aimed at ensuring long-term sustainable growth, Lufthansa has recently ordered 40 state-of-the-art long-haul aircraft.
